Music industry veteran Stuart Hart began his long-standing career as an acclaimed jazz-fusion artist, working with the likes of Dennis Chambers,Mathew Garrison, Gary Granger, and Paul Bollenback.

Partnering with longtime friend Steven Stern , the two co-founded custom music production house Selectracks that was acquired by Bug Music (itself later acquired by BMG Chrysalis). Stuart evolved from Senior Vice President of Production Music at BMG to form Red Shift Artists, a boutique custom music collective, where part of the catalog is administered by BMG.

From his state of the art studio in Santa Monica, CEO/Creative Director Hart oversees a global roster of composers who are the hidden gems of the industry.
